New Delhi: A record single-day spike of 12,881 Covid-19 cases took India’s total tally to 3,66,946 while the death toll climbed to 12,237 with 334 new fatalities on Thursday, according to the Union Health Ministry.

File PhotoFile PhotoThe number of active cases stands at 1,60,384 while 1,94,324 people have recovered and one patient has migrated, according to the data.

“Thus, around 52.95 per cent patients have recovered so far,” an official said.

India has registered over 10,500 cases for the seventh day in a row.

CoronavirusCoronavirusOf the 334 new deaths, 114 were in Maharashtra, 67 in Delhi, 48 in Tamil Nadu, 27 in Gujarat, 18 in Uttar Pradesh, 12 in Haryana, 11 in West Bengal, eight in Karnataka, six each in Punjab and Madhya Pradesh, five in Rajasthan, three in Bihar, two each in Jammu and Kashmir and Andhra Pradesh.

Chhattisgarh, Jharkhand, Puducherry, Telangana and Uttarakhand reported one Covid-19 fatality each.
